To Make This Chicken Cordon Bleu Casserole
- Place 1 lb. Virginia baked deli ham in a casserole dish.
- Top the ham with 8 oz of cheese, we used Provolone.
- Spread about ¼ cup ranch salad dressing over cheese.
- Layer boneless chicken breasts ranch dressing.
- Top with Panko (coarse) breadcrumbs and spray with olive oil or non-stick coating.
- Bake at 375° F for 30 minutes.
You can get six to eight servings from this chicken cordon bleu casserole.

Ranch Style Chicken Cordon Bleu Casserole
Ingredients
- 1 lb thin sliced Virginia baked ham from the deli
- 8 oz Provolone cheese or Swiss, or whatever you prefer.
- ¼ cup ranch salad dressing
- 1 lb boneless chicken breasts or chicken tenders
- ¼ cup coarse Panko breadcrumbs
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400° F.
- Spray 9 x 11" casserole pan with non-stick coating.
- Line pan with layers of ham, evenly.
- Cover ham with single layer of cheese, overlap edges if necessary.
- Use the back of a spoon and spread ranch dressing evenly over cheese.
- If using chicken breasts, place each breast between plastic wrap and use a rolling pin to flatten to about ¼ to ½ inch thickness. Place chicken over ranch dressing layer.
- Evenly distribute bread crumbs over chicken, spray with non-stick coating or with olive oil.
- Bake for 30 minutes. Cut and serve.
